How much does it cost to rent a home in Spring Grove?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Spring Grove 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,392 | $1,100 | $1,750 |
| Spring Grove 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,960 | $1,595 | $2,500 |
| Spring Grove 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,090 | $1,936 | $2,500 |
| Spring Grove 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,495 | $1,495 | $1,495 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Spring Grove
What type of rentals are currently available in Spring Grove?
There are currently 74 Apartments for Rent in Spring Grove, PA with pricing that ranges from $899 to $4,184. There are also 39 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Spring Grove ranging from $850 to $2,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Spring Grove?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Spring Grove ranges from $850 to $2,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,739.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Spring Grove?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Spring Grove range from $1,200 to $4,184,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,595 to $2,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,936 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,163.
